How to Get a 15-Day Visible Free Trial (No Credit Card Required)
If you want to try Visible but aren’t ready to commit, good news: Visible’s handing out free 15-day trials like candy on Halloween.
If you’re in the U.S. and haven’t been a Visible customer in the last 12 months, you can sign up for a Visible trial for free. You don’t have to give a credit card number, and there’s no automatic renewal when your trial ends.

How do you sign up for the Visible free trial?
Here’s how to sign up for the Visible free trial.
1. Check your phone’s compatibility.
First, you need to see whether your phone is compatible with Visible services. You can do this by locating your IMEI number (located under Settings on both iPhones and Android) and entering it in Visible's compatibility checker.
If your phone’s not compatible, then your Visible journey ends here. If it is compatible, proceed to the next step.
2. Confirm your phone is unlocked.
Next, your phone has to be unlocked. I don’t mean unlocked in terms of getting past the screensaver (although you have to do that, too). In this case, unlocked means opening your phone up to other carriers.
You can check that your phone is unlocked by looking under Settings. If you can’t figure out where to look, or if you see that your phone’s locked up tight, you can contact your current carrier and ask them to unlock the device.
3. Download the Visible app.
Download the Visible app on your phone. The entire sign-up process happens inside the app.
4. Follow the onscreen prompts
Once you’ve downloaded the app, onscreen prompts will guide you through the account creation and free trial signup process.
5. Activate your eSIM
The app will install an eSIM on your phone, alongside a new, temporary phone number for the trial.
Who is eligible for the Visible free trial?
If you want to sign up for Visible’s free trial, you have to meet a few qualifications.
You must be a new customer
Visible requires you to be a new customer, which means you aren’t currently with Visible and haven’t been for at least 12 months. If you were with Visible recently, you have to wait until those 12 months elapse before you’re eligible for the trial.
You need a compatible, unlocked phone
To use the free trial, you need to “have a phone with eSIM capability that is also compatible with Visible services.”
So if your phone doesn’t have an eSIM, you can’t try Visible. And if it’s otherwise incompatible with Visible, you’re also out of luck.
Your phone also needs to be unlocked. If it’s locked against using other carriers, you need to figure that out before you sign up for the 15-day trial.
You need to be in the U.S.
You must be located in the United States to sign up for Visible’s trial. Sorry, international Visible fans.
What happens when the Visible free trial ends?
When the Visible free trial ends, you have two options. You can either sign up for a paid Visible plan or do nothing whatsoever.
Sign up for a paid plan
At the end of the trial, if you love Visible, you can sign up for a paid Visible plan. You just follow the instructions in the app to upgrade your trial into full service and provide a payment option.
Do nothing
If you don’t want to continue with Visible after your trial, then you don’t have to do anything. The plan won’t auto-renew.
How does a Visible free trial compare to a Mint Mobile free trial?
Mint Mobile has a trial plan similar to Visible’s, but Visible’s trial is a better option.
Visible free trial vs. Mint Mobile free trial
Visible 15-day free trial: With Visible, you download a free eSIM with a temporary phone number. You don’t have to provide your credit card to sign up, and you get unlimited data, talk, and text. When you’re done, you’re done—the service won’t autorenew.
Mint Mobile 7-day free trial: With Mint, you can either download a free eSIM or pay for a $5 physical SIM kit. You have to provide credit card information (although Mint says they won’t charge you), and the plan includes 250 SMS messages, 250 voice minutes, and 250 MB of data. Like with Visible, the service doesn’t automatically renew as a paid plan. You have to purposefully upgrade.
The verdict: Visible’s free trial is a more compelling deal. You get more data and a longer time to test the service, and you don’t have to turn over your credit card details.
